Transaction f59bcb4ae625db4156968d91ef81a6103b3f4ae86f18bd48d9ea66a8836c7eaf

2 Input
2 Outputs
  • f59bcb4ae625db4156968d91ef81a6103b3f4ae86f18bd48d9ea66a8836c7eaf:0
  • value  360073
    address  15EMPs9dE8DtgVxKmttocGDwR5KUfo2VPU
  • f59bcb4ae625db4156968d91ef81a6103b3f4ae86f18bd48d9ea66a8836c7eaf:1
  • value  598476
    address  3BP2NspCEhrpt7TwsFYYfk4XL4yLYgXH6n